schisma. Today we wouldn’t name even a Fowler anything like “Jacob the Scourge of Grammar,” as Giles Jacob (1686–1744), author of the Lives and Characters of English Poets, was called in his day. Yet the Scourge himself wouldn’t have contradicted German Emperor Sigismund, (1366–1437), who like Caesar considered himself above grammar. This story is told of Sigis- mund in Carlyle’s Frederick the Great: “At the Council of Con- stance, held in 1414, Sigismund used the word schisma as a noun of the feminine gender (illa nefanda schisma). A prig of a cardinal corrected him saying, ‘Schisma, your highness, is neu- ter gender.’ Whereupon the emperor turned on him with ineffa- ble scorn, and said ‘I am king of the Romans, and what is gram- mar to me?’ ”
